Song Meaning
These lyrics immediately plunge into a world of coded communication, opening with a rapid-fire list: "WE CAN TALK NUMBERS," "SIGNS," "SYMBOLS," "LINES." This suggests a highly analytical, almost detached way of processing information. Yet, this technical facade quickly cracks, revealing a deeper, more personal tension with the stark contrast of "OUR LIES" and "YOUR SECRETS."
The central conflict here seems to be the struggle between this abstract, perhaps even deceptive, communication and a yearning for genuine connection or revelation. The repeated phrase "OUR LIGHTS BREAK THE SKY" hints at a collective, powerful action, possibly a breakthrough or an exposure. This is coupled with the enigmatic activity of running "WIRE," which appears to be a fundamental, ongoing operation, whether it signifies surveillance, networking, or a clandestine form of communication.
The most striking craft element is the recurring image of "WHEN I FIRST RIDE THE SUNLIGHT TO DRY YOUR DARK EYES." This vivid, almost poetic line stands in stark contrast to the earlier technical jargon. "Ride the sunlight" evokes a powerful, almost magical effort to bring warmth and clarity, while "dry your dark eyes" suggests a desire to alleviate sorrow or reveal hidden truths. The shift from "OUTSIDE THE BUILDINGS" to "INSIDE THE BUILDINGS" and from "WE RUN WIRE" to "ALL THE YOUNG RUN WIRE" further deepens the mystery, implying this complex network or operation is not only pervasive but also generational.
Ultimately, the lyrics are effective because they create a sense of urgent, layered communication where surface-level data masks profound personal truths and hidden activities. The ambiguity of the "wire" motif, evolving from a shared task to a fundamental mode of existence, leaves the listener pondering the true nature of these connections. The final line, "WE CAN TALK WIRE," suggests that this complex, perhaps clandestine, network has become the ultimate language, a testament to a world where understanding is always mediated and rarely straightforward.
